# OpenStack结构简介 OpenStack是一个开源的云计算平台,提供了丰富的功能和服务,可以用于构建私有云、公有云以及混合云。OpenStack使用结构来组织和管理资源,本文将介绍OpenStack结构的基本概念和使用方法,并提供一些代码示例。 ## 什么是OpenStack结构OpenStack结构是一种层级化的组织架构,用于管理和隔离不同的资源和服务。在OpenS
原创 2023-08-21 06:11:05
103阅读
第一组:主机集合aggregation和可用available zone(az)主机集合aggregationaz是在region范围内的再次切分,只是工程上的独立,例如可以把一个机架上的机器划分在一个az中,划分az是为了提高容灾性和提供廉价的隔离服务。选择不同的region主要考虑哪个region靠近你的用户群体。在新建虚拟机的时候,用户设置了希望将虚拟机放在az-1中,那么调度器将会选择属
转载 11月前
109阅读
# 在OpenStack中实现Domain结构的指南 在云计算的世界中,OpenStack是一个强大的开源平台,而Domain(结构可以帮助我们更好地管理云环境中的资源。在这篇文章中,我将引导你逐步实现OpenStack中的Domain结构。我们将通过一系列步骤来完成这一任务,并提供详细的代码和注释。 ## 流程概述 以下是实现OpenStack Domain结构的基本步骤: |
# OpenStack 的实现流程 OpenStack 是一个开源的云计算平台,它提供了一系列的服务组件,可以帮助用户搭建和管理自己的私有云环境。其中,""(Domain)是 OpenStack 中的一个重要概念,用于对用户和资源进行隔离和管理。本文将介绍如何实现 OpenStack ,以及每个步骤需要做什么。 ## 实现流程 下面是实现 OpenStack 的流程,可以用表格展示:
原创 2023-09-16 04:25:20
262阅读
# OpenStack OpenStack 是一个开源的云计算平台,它提供了一系列的组件,用于构建和管理私有云、公有云和混合云环境。在 OpenStack 中,(Domain)是一个重要的概念,用于组织和管理资源和服务。 ## 什么是 OpenStack ? 在传统的计算环境中,系统管理员可以通过创建用户和组来管理用户访问和授权。然而,这种方法在大规模的云环境中变得越来越复杂和困难。
原创 2023-07-22 18:47:01
264阅读
可用区域对运行服务(如DHCP,L3,FW和其他)的网络节点进行分组。 它被定义为网络节点上的代理的属性。 这允许用户将可用性区域与其资源相关联,以便资源获得高可用性。用例可用性区域用于使网络资源高度可用。 运营商将在不同的可用性区域下连接到不同电源的节点分组,并为具有高可用性的资源配置调度,以便将它们安排在不同的可用区域上。必需的扩展核心插件必须支持availability_zone扩展。 核心
概念名词OpenStack中重要概念DVR(分布式虚拟路由)OverlayVPNaaS、LBAAS、FWaaSSDN(软件定义网络)HypervisorVXLANMulti-attachML2、TypeDriver和MechanismDriverManila OpenStack中重要概念OpenStack提供了一套私有云和公有云搭建的基础设施方案,初次接触的人对其中的组件和重要技术概念掌握起来比
# OpenStack 默认 OpenStack是一个开源的云计算平台,用于构建私有云、公有云和混合云。在OpenStack中,默认是指用于管理用户、角色和资源的顶级。本文将介绍OpenStack默认的概念、作用以及如何使用。 ## 1. 默认是什么? 在OpenStack中,是指对资源进行组织和隔离的逻辑单元。默认OpenStack安装后自动生成的顶级,用于管理用户、角色
原创 2023-08-11 04:04:23
235阅读
# 深入了解OpenStack查询 OpenStack是一个开源的云计算平台,它提供了一种简单的方法来管理和部署大规模的计算资源。在OpenStack中,是指一组用户和项目的集合,用于组织和管理资源。查询是一种常见的操作,用于查找和管理OpenStack中的信息。 ## 什么是OpenStack查询 在OpenStack中,查询是指查找和检索相关信息的过程。通过查询,用户可以
原创 6月前
45阅读
# 深入理解 OpenStack BOOT Domain OpenStack 是一个广泛使用的开源云计算平台,而其 “BOOT Domain” 是其中一个关键的概念,涉及到虚拟机的启动、管理和 orchestration。本文将探讨 BOOT Domain 的基本概念、组件以及如何在 OpenStack 中进行基本的操作。为此,我们将结合一些代码示例和关系图来帮助读者更好地理解。 ## 什么是
原创 1月前
35阅读
## OpenStack可用的实现 ### 1. 概述 OpenStack是一个开源的云计算平台,它提供了一系列的组件和服务,包括计算、网络、存储等。在OpenStack中,可用(Availability Zone)是指在同一数据中心内具有高可用性的一组资源的逻辑分区。可用可以理解为物理资源的隔离区域,通常是为了提供故障隔离和负载均衡。 ### 2. 实现步骤 下面是实现OpenSt
原创 2023-07-15 14:46:24
539阅读
# OpenStack 查询的实现流程 为了教会你如何实现"OpenStack 查询",我将按照以下步骤进行说明。首先,让我们了解整个实现过程的流程。 ## 实现流程 | 步骤 | 描述 | | ---- | ---- | | 1 | 创建 OpenStack 连接 | | 2 | 查询 | | 3 | 处理查询结果 | ## 代码实现 ### 步骤1:创建 OpenStack
原创 2023-08-01 12:39:39
144阅读
OpenStack 的 Keystone V3 中引入了 Domain 的概念。引入这个概念后,关于 admin 这个role 的定义就变得复杂了起来。 本文测试环境是社区 Mitaka 版本。1. Domain,project,user,role,token 的概念和关系1.1 概况简单来说,Domain - 表示 project 和 user 的集合,在公有云或者私有云中常常表示一个
常用操作:常用的查询命令#keystone user-list 查询用户信息#keystone role-list 查询角色信息#keystone tenant-list    查询租户信息 #glance index   查询当前存在的镜像信息 #nova image-list    查看当前存在的镜像状
openstack service list #服务列表查询openstack endpoint list #服务接口信息查询openstack domain list #列表查询openstack group list #查看安全组systemctl status openstack-glance-api.service openstack-glance-registry.service #镜
转载 10月前
155阅读
OpenStack之相关概念架构相关OpenStack是微服务架构,各个组件提供不同的服务,常见的组件如下。Keystone:认证服务,没它 OpenStack 转不起来,是核心服务。Nova:管理计算资源,是核心服务。Neutron:管理网络资源,是核心服务。Glance:为 VM 提供 OS 镜像,属于存储范畴,是核心服务。Cinder:提供块存储,VM怎么也得需要数据盘吧,是核心服务。Swi
图1. QuickStart的内部工作原理 云安装程序 如果我告诉您可以在必须停下来吃午餐之前进行OpenStack Cloud环境设置,该怎么办? 您会感到惊讶吗? 你今天可以做吗? 在大多数情况下,我敢打赌您的答案是不可能的,即使在您最好的一天也是如此。 不用担心,解决方案在这里,它称为 QuickStart Cloud Installer(QCI) 。
介绍horizon为openstack提供了一个web前端的界面 管理员可以通过web UI对openstack整体环境进行整理 可以直观的看到各种结果与运行状态关系图区分的区分可以划分国家、地区等。 不同的就是不同的平台 不同的区共享一个dashoboardhe和keystone 提供隔离功能,主要解决兼容性和可靠性。区域性管理 将地区域里在划分可用性区域(Availability Zo
DNS简介DNS服务是域名系统的缩写, 英文全称:Domain Name System,将域名和IP地址相互映射。在容器环境中,DNS至关重要,例如在Kubernetes集群中,通常一组Pod由一个Service负载,但是Service的IP地址有可能需要变动,那么就可以让Pod通过域名的方式去访问Service,Pod无需理会IP地址的变化。Docker DNSDocker linkDocker
# OpenStack 、项目与关系的实现 在 OpenStack 中,理解、项目和它们之间的关系至关重要。是资源的管理单位,而项目则用于管理具体的资源使用。通过建立与项目的关系,可以有效地规划和管理你的云环境。 ## 流程概述 首先,让我们概括一下实现“OpenStack -项目关系”的流程。以下是每一步的具体步骤和所需的代码: | 步骤 | 操作 | 备注 | |------
原创 4天前
38阅读
  • 1
  • 2
  • 3
  • 4
  • 5